Description

This special session of Recovery Coach Chat Live will be an introductory workshop from SADOD (Support After a Death by Overdose), Resources & RIVER: Grief Support After a Substance Use Death.

This 90-minute workshop includes a brief overview of SADOD’s resources (see the Quick Guide) and BSAS’s Coping with Overdose Fatalities: Tools for Public Health Workers. The main purpose of the workshop is to introduce the RIVER approach to peer grief support (Relate, Invite, Validate, Empower, and Reassure). There will be at least 20 minutes for discussion.
